Latest Patents

One of Tapan K Bose's latest patents is the "Carbon Nanostructure Catalyst Support." This invention involves the production of carbon nanostructures for use as catalyst supports in hydrogen fuel cells. The process includes mixing a carbon material with transition metals such as iron and cobalt, followed by mechanical grinding in a hydrogen atmosphere. The mixture is then heated in an inert atmosphere to crystallize the carbon material and carbide nanocrystals.

Another significant patent is the "Control System for a Renewable Energy System." This innovative system comprises an energy source providing unit, a DC bus, a buck converter, a hydrogen generator, hydrogen storage, an energy conversion device, a boost converter, a DC to AC converter, and a monitoring system. This invention aims to enhance the efficiency and effectiveness of renewable energy systems.
